Nanami and Himemiya
At first glance, Nanami seems to exist just for comic relief.  My opinion is that she's actually much more important to the plot of Revolutionary Girl Utena than that.  Just consider that she gets eight whole episodes devoted to her (as well as appearing at least briefly in most of the others)!  Nobody else gets that, and the "Nanami episodes," even if they often seem outside the continuity of the main series, always seem to be relevant to and reflective of what's going on in the surrounding episodes.  In a whole lot of ways, Nanami is either exactly like, or exactly opposite, Himemiya Anthy.  She's like a mirror image, and we see part of the story reflected in that mirror that the storytellers couldn't show us directly with Himemiya.  Her function is a lot like that of the shadow girls.  Here's a summary of ways Nanami and Himemiya reflect each other, with many spoilers. Review: Audiolunchbox
I've been keeping an eye on announcements of new pay-for-download music services, looking for one that I could actually endorse.  Audiolunchbox isn't quite perfect, but it's a whole lot closer than any others I've seen to date.  Overall, I would grade it at "C+", which is pretty darn good considering that all the others I've seen have rated "F".  This is the first one I've been willing to actually buy music from with my own money, and also the first one on which I'd be pleased to accept a gift certificate.  Note added April 4:  they have since cleared up the global-availability issue and I'm revising their mark to "B-"; see this update.
